Along with other standard issued extras, a back case that's used to conceal the movement, a black perforated leather strap with orange stitch, a white leather strap with orange strap, a watch strap changing tool. And... to my surprise, an extra Black NATO strap with orange and grey linings!

Onto the watch.

Image
The creamy white dial seems to be glossy, the subdials are slightly etched in, non textured though. And depending on lighting condition, may seems to be metallic dark chocolate in color!
Image
Though not a sandwich dial, the details are something that is not commonly found with watches in such a price range! Ooooh... I guess TAG fans will be easily agitated by such details on the dial, which they might be angry over their previous high price spending on the racing themed watches.
Image

Image
The hands on the subdials @ 12 and 6 are Orange'd in color, so as the Chrono hand. However, with some Orange markers on the hour indices, the dial will not be too dull if only Orange hands is present. The hour markers are raised, with silver frames, not too big and not too small... well sized, and fills the dial space well. Anymore additional markings, the dial will be too crowded. This is one of the most beautiful and charming dial i have in my collection!

Image
The size is big but not so high... @ 44mm, Fits quite well to my wrist, even though i'm kind of chubby on that part.

Image

Image
Movement wise, yeah yeah yeah!!!... The rotor itself is a special one i have seen, backed with the nicely "milled" movement, as well as the decoration of blue screws. A beauty made of nice concoction!
